Nice post from a proud Mom...and she should be. We often celebrate the best, the streaks, the winningest, the Most Exciting, etc. but fail to recognize those who do not make it to State. There are illnesses, injuries, taking ACT/SAT tests and, sometimes, just not making the right moves, but it should not diminish from the effort given. Just having our children in the gym is an achievement and having them in the best shape they will ever be in is ample reward. I also salute those whose season fell short by one week, but participated in the best sport available to young men and women.
